SIIA / Outsell Webcast:
Outlook 2005: Power Play in the Information Industry

January 20, 2005
An SIIA Webcast

Featuring:
Leigh Watson Healy, Chief Analyst, Outsell

Outsell This presentation, based on Outsell’s traditional year-end Outlook Briefing, recaps the year’s information industry events and highlights the big issues and trends brewing in our industry’s future. For 2005, the new theme is “Power Play,” which is intentionally laced with double meaning. We think the themes we raised in 2004 – play, creativity, and fun as the industry reinvents itself – will continue, but they’ll be kicked up a notch in 2005. We mean power as in strength, power as in energy – not the fear-based old world of power grabs, power struggles, and power outages. After first revealing our track record for 2004 predictions, Outlook looks at shifting power positions of information users, information vendors, and information managers in 2005. We make 14 predictions on topics including financial performance of companies in the industry; winning traits for market research companies; open access developments; information managers’ roles; new ways of moving and delivering content; and the influence of young technology users. This is Outsell’s essential guide to what’s in store for the information industry in 2005.
